Transaction 89317969a727891ab4a2ed10fc8653ba0856632450a06f780f7f5971e38acc59

1 Input
2 Outputs
  • 89317969a727891ab4a2ed10fc8653ba0856632450a06f780f7f5971e38acc59:0
  • value  1544613
    address  12zpLYctSCgbfg2hSupTNDNcjZF4ATuhBu
  • 89317969a727891ab4a2ed10fc8653ba0856632450a06f780f7f5971e38acc59:1
  • value  12892681
    address  bc1q65g0kjua54tmxh3ftg772ndyygrjxrs6hz44x8